Common Misconceptions About Percentages — The Illusion of Simplicity

Let’s address the elephant in the room: the tendency to treat percentages as straightforward without considering their nuances. On top of that, many people assume that a percentage simply means “how much of something. ” But percentages can distort when applied carelessly The details matter here. That alone is useful..

Common Misconceptions About Percentages — The Illusion of Simplicity (continued)
To give you an idea, confusing a 31% increase with a 31-fold increase reveals how percentages can warp perception. A 31% rise means the original value grows by 0.31 times itself—so a $100 investment growing by 31% becomes $131, not $3,100. Yet, without careful attention, such errors can snowball into misguided strategies. In business, mistaking a 31% profit margin for a 31x return could lead to reckless expansion. In education, misinterpreting a 31% pass rate as a 31x higher failure rate might skew policy decisions. When Percentages Fail

Sometimes percentages are the wrong tool altogether. Consider:

  • Very small denominators: A 100 % graduation rate at a school with two seniors is less informative than the raw count (2 graduates).
  • Non‑linear phenomena: In epidemiology, the spread of disease often follows exponential curves; a 10 % weekly increase compounds dramatically, making a simple percentage description misleading without context.
  • Qualitative outcomes: Customer satisfaction may be better captured by Net Promoter Scores or sentiment analysis rather than a single “80 % happy” figure, which masks the distribution of feelings.

In these cases, supplement percentages with absolute numbers, rates per capita, or descriptive statistics to paint a fuller picture.

A Checklist for Percentage Literacy

  1. Identify the base – What is the “whole” you’re comparing to?
  2. Distinguish change vs. proportion – Are you looking at a shift over time or a slice of a current total?
  3. Convert to absolute terms – Multiply the percentage by the base to see the real‑world impact.
  4. Visualize – Use charts to expose scale and distribution.
  5. Contextualize – Compare against relevant benchmarks (industry averages, historical data, population size).
  6. Question the relevance – Ask whether a percentage truly conveys the insight you need; if not, seek alternative metrics.
